A belting renewal of this famous middle-distance handicap. Sir Michael Stoute won the race in 2017 and bids to repeat the feat with Solid Stone who produced a career-best when making a winning return to action last month. He ran right through the line that day, so the step back up to 1m2f should suit. At a big price, Dark Jedi should not be discounted given the form he is currently in, while Desert Icon showed improved form to win in striking fashion when last seen. However, it may be a tip in itself that Frankie Dettori travels to York for one ride aboard HARROVIAN. This gelding showed a good attitude to win at Doncaster recently and can defy the subsequent 6lb rise.
